Lawsuit: Cops dangle man from 2nd floor window, cause his death
2009-11-13 23:02:00
The estate of a man allegedly held by his legs from the second floor window of his home by two Chicago police officers is suing the city and the individual police officers. According to the complaint, on March 10, 2009, police officers Henry Thomas and Patrick Kane entered the home of Matthias Mayhorn without permission, came into contact with Mayhorn on the second floor, threatened him with injury and/or death by hanging him by his legs out of the second floor window, fired a weapon at him while he was hanging out of the window, dropped him onto the pavement below and delayed in summoning medical assistance. Paralyzed Man Alleges Abuse By Cops and False Charges
2009-09-08 23:35:00
A paralyzed man claims two Chicago police officers pulled him out of his car and caused him to be falsely charged with criminal offenses. According to the complaint, on June 6, 2008, plaintiff Kenneth Courtney was stopped by two Chicago police officers who pointed their firearms at him and ordered him out of the car.  The plaintiff is paralyzed from the waist down and could not comply with the order, the complaint states. Canada deploying cardboard cops to nab speeders
2008-06-10 07:28:00
Police in westernmost Canada are deploying life-size cardboard replicas of traffic cops pointing a radar gun at oncoming traffic to try to reduce speeding and road fatalities, authorities said. And these mock-ups are so realistic that while being tested on a Vancouver street this week, “a tow-truck driver pulled up and started talking to it,” Staff Sergeant Ralph Pauw told a press conference on Thursday. Eight of the cut-outs will initially be deployed on city streets, Pauw said. And in case some drivers aren’t fooled by the facsimiles, “there may or may not be a (real) police officer behind one of these cut-outs,” he added.

Hans Reiser Offers To Lead Cops to Nina?s Body
2008-06-08 18:24:00
Hans Reiser, the Linux programmer facing a mandatory 25-to life term for killing his wife, might disclose the location of Nina Reiser's body in exchange for a reduced term, Alameda County District Attorney Thomas Orloff told Threat Level on Friday. "There's been some overtures," he said. "But everything is in its preliminary stage." Another source familiar with the proposal, speaking on condition of anonymity because no deal has been struck, said Reiser, the prosecution and Alameda County Superior Court Judge Larry Goodman would have to sign off on the proposed deal. Under the plan, Reiser's cooperation could reduce his April conviction from first-degree murder to second degree.

Scarlett swab report deals blow to cops
2008-06-04 10:26:00
Scarlett swab report deals blow to copsPreetu Nair | TNNPanaji: British teenager Scarlett Keeling may not have been raped on the night before her death. Swab samples taken from her mouth and vagina have tested negative for the presence of sperms, top police officials told TOI on Tuesday. This deals a severe blow to the prosecution case. The police on Saturday had filed a provisional charge-sheet against the main accused under various sections including rape and murder. SP (North) Bosco George confirmed the test reports have arrived from the Central Forensic Science Laboratory, Hyderabad, but refused to comment on the findings. The police claim that a drugged Scarlett was sexually assaulted by prime accused Samson D’Souza and then left in water on Anjuna beach, leading to her death.
